Walbridge Industrial Process provides rigging and erecting, hauling, moving, millwright and ironworker services. Industries served include: power generation and utilities, automotive, metals, manufacturing, chemical and petro-chemical, agricultural, wind / solar / renewable, and water / wastewater.
Utilizing proven safety procedures, project management systems, precise scheduling and innovative techniques, we offer complete installation services to make your project successful. Assisting from start to finish, self-performed services also include logistics planning, site preparation, concrete components and road construction. Our value analysis / value engineering program provides a database of best practices that save time and money.
Our commitment to safety includes dedicated, full-time safety directors who oversee all projects and enforce safety protocols.

Project Examples
Keystone Steel & Wire Structural Modifications
We performed structural modifications to an outdoor crane runway system at Keystone’s facility in Peoria, Ill. Work included replacement of 2,400 lineal feet of runway rail and structural repairs to the support system. The facility maintained production with full use of a runway crane during the project.
